Writer(s): James Patrick (jimmy) Page, Robert Plant
This song was inspired by "The Lord of the Rings" by J. R. R. Tolkien, particularly Frodo Baggins' journey to Mordor. The lyrics also mention Gollum and The One Ring.
This song was recorded at Juggy Sound Studio in New York when the band was on its first US tour.
"Ramble On" was never performed live in its entirety at any of Led Zeppelin concerts until 2007. For the first time it was played at the Ahmet Ertegun Tribute Concert at the O2 Arena in London on the 10th of December 2007.
